  • Patent number: 6325083
    Abstract: A washing device or rinsing device for a dish washer comprises a washing arm or rinsing arm (14) and an axis which rotatably supports the washing arm or rinsing arm (14). The washing arm or rinsing arm (14) comprises a first chamber (36) and a second chamber (33) separate from the first chamber. The first chamber (36) and the second chamber (38) each have at least one inlet aperture (40, 50) and at least one outlet aperture (48, 48a, 22) for washing liquid or rinsing liquid. The at least one outlet aperture (22) of the second chamber (38) is designed as a corner spray nozzle and liquid can be applied thereto only in defined rotary positions of the washing arm or rinsing arm (14) on the axis (16).
